One of the more intriguing prospects for mixed martial arts in the Great Fight North will make their ultimate fighting championship debut at UFC Vancouver.
Melissa Croden is the warrior in question and this fighting trip in British Columbia will mark the start of a four combat agreement with the promotion. On October 18, ‘Scare’ will test skills against Tainara Lisboa. In the coming weeks, Cruden seems to expand her winning series to three right against the ‘Thai Panther’.
The resident of Alberta has a general professional MMA record from 6-2 on the way to this inaugural octagon travel. Croden has achieved four victories during her last five attacks and has a final percentage of one hundred percent in all its Pro MMA victories. This will also be Croden’s first fight for the calendar year when she last stepped into the LFA Cage last October.
For Lisboa, while she won in her first two UFC fights, she wants to return to the win -column. In that outing, Lisboa lost a few months ago by submitting to Luana Santos in May. Croden will participate in a map with various Canadian combative countrymen such as Aiemann Zahabi, Jasmine Jasudavicius, Kyle Nelson, Mike Malott, Kyle Prepolec, as well as Charles Jourdain.
